diff --git a/README-zh.md b/README-zh.md index cf36e375..d7aac645 100644 --- a/README-zh.md +++ b/README-zh.md @@ -66,40 +66,43 @@ docker-compose up -d ### Docker -请用`docker-compose`来一键启动,甚至不用配置MongoDB和Redis数据库,**当然我们推荐这样做**。在当前目录中创建`docker-compose.yml`文件,输入以下内容。 +请用`docker-compose`来一键启动,甚至不用配置 MongoDB 数据库,**当然我们推荐这样做**。在当前目录中创建`docker-compose.yml`文件,输入以下内容。 ```yaml +version: '3.3' services: - master: + master: image: crawlabteam/crawlab:latest container_name: crawlab_example_master environment: - CRAWLAB_SERVER_MASTER: "Y" + CRAWLAB_NODE_MASTER: "Y" CRAWLAB_MONGO_HOST: "mongo" volumes: - "./.crawlab/master:/root/.crawlab" - ports: + ports: - "8080:8080" depends_on: - mongo - worker01: + worker01: image: crawlabteam/crawlab:latest container_name: crawlab_example_worker01 environment: - CRAWLAB_SERVER_MASTER: "N" + CRAWLAB_NODE_MASTER: "N" CRAWLAB_GRPC_ADDRESS: "master" + CRAWLAB_FS_FILER_URL: "http://master:8080/api/filer" volumes: - "./.crawlab/worker01:/root/.crawlab" depends_on: - master - worker02: + worker02: image: crawlabteam/crawlab:latest container_name: crawlab_example_worker02 environment: - CRAWLAB_SERVER_MASTER: "N" + CRAWLAB_NODE_MASTER: "N" CRAWLAB_GRPC_ADDRESS: "master" + CRAWLAB_FS_FILER_URL: "http://master:8080/api/filer" volumes: - "./.crawlab/worker02:/root/.crawlab" depends_on: diff --git a/README.md b/README.md index 1ebd2b52..89be0e54 100644 --- a/README.md +++ b/README.md @@ -66,42 +66,44 @@ Next, you can look into the `docker-compose.yml` (with detailed config params) a ### Docker -Please use `docker-compose` to one-click to start up. By doing so, you don't even have to configure MongoDB and Redis databases. Create a file named `docker-compose.yml` and input the code below. +Please use `docker-compose` to one-click to start up. By doing so, you don't even have to configure MongoDB database. Create a file named `docker-compose.yml` and input the code below. ```yaml version: '3.3' services: - master: + master: image: crawlabteam/crawlab:latest container_name: crawlab_example_master environment: - CRAWLAB_SERVER_MASTER: "Y" + CRAWLAB_NODE_MASTER: "Y" CRAWLAB_MONGO_HOST: "mongo" volumes: - "./.crawlab/master:/root/.crawlab" - ports: + ports: - "8080:8080" depends_on: - mongo - worker01: + worker01: image: crawlabteam/crawlab:latest container_name: crawlab_example_worker01 environment: - CRAWLAB_SERVER_MASTER: "N" + CRAWLAB_NODE_MASTER: "N" CRAWLAB_GRPC_ADDRESS: "master" + CRAWLAB_FS_FILER_URL: "http://master:8080/api/filer" volumes: - "./.crawlab/worker01:/root/.crawlab" depends_on: - master - worker02: + worker02: image: crawlabteam/crawlab:latest container_name: crawlab_example_worker02 environment: - CRAWLAB_SERVER_MASTER: "N" + CRAWLAB_NODE_MASTER: "N" CRAWLAB_GRPC_ADDRESS: "master" + CRAWLAB_FS_FILER_URL: "http://master:8080/api/filer" volumes: - "./.crawlab/worker02:/root/.crawlab" depends_on: